ä»é¶å¼å§å¦ä¹ jQuery (ä¸) å¼å¤©è¾å°å
¥é¨ç¯
ä»é¶å¼å§å¦ä¹ jQuery (äº) ä¸è½çéæ©å¨
ä»é¶å¼å§å¦ä¹ jQuery (ä¸) 管çjQueryå
è£
é
ä»é¶å¼å§å¦ä¹ jQuery (å) 使ç¨jQueryæä½å
ç´ çå±æ§ä¸æ ·å¼
ä»é¶å¼å§å¦ä¹ jQuery (äº) äºä»¶ä¸äºä»¶å¯¹è±¡
ä»é¶å¼å§å¦ä¹ jQuery (å
) AJAXå¿«é¤
ä»é¶å¼å§å¦ä¹ jQuery (ä¸) jQueryå¨ç»-让页é¢å¨èµ·æ¥!
ä»é¶å¼å§å¦ä¹ jQuery (ä¹) jQueryå·¥å
·å½æ°
ä»é¶å¼å§å¦ä¹ jQuery (å) jQueryUI常ç¨åè½å®æ
ä»é¶å¼å§å¦ä¹ jQuery (åä¸) å®æ表åéªè¯ä¸èªå¨å®ææ示æ件
ä¸.æè¦
æ¬ç³»åæç« å°å¸¦æ¨è¿å
¥jQueryç精彩ä¸ç, å
¶ä¸æå¾å¤ä½è
å
·ä½ç使ç¨ç»éªå解å³æ¹æ¡, å³ä½¿ä½ ä¼ä½¿ç¨jQueryä¹è½å¨é
读ä¸åç°äºè®¸ç§ç±.
æ¬ç¯æç« æ¯å
¥é¨ç¬¬ä¸ç¯, 主è¦æ¯ç®åä»ç»jQuery, éè¿ç®å示ä¾æ导大家å¦ä½ç¼åjQuery代ç 以åæ建å¼åç¯å¢. 详ç»è®²è§£äºå¦ä½å¨Visual Studioä¸é
å使ç¨jQuery.
转载请注æåç§åºå!å客åé¦å!
äº.åè¨
é¦å
é个æ! "ä»é¶å¼å§å¦ä¹ ASP.NET MVC"ç³»åæç« å¨å³å°ä»ç»Filteræ¶å°±æ²¡ææ´æ°äº, åå å°±æ¯æè¿æä¸ç´å¨ç 究åå¦ä¹ jQuery.çå°æ¬ç³»åçå称åæç« æ é¢, çè¿æçMVCç³»åæç« ç人ä¼æå°å¾çæ. ä¸ä¹
è¦ç»å
¬å¸ç人åå¹è®, æ以ç¹æå¶ä½äºæ¬æç¨.
å¨åä½çåæ¶æåèäºç½ä¸jQueryçç³»åæç¨æç« , å¨å客ååGoogleä¸å¹¶æ²¡ææ¾å°è®©æ满æçç³»åæç¨. æå欢å°ç¥è¯ç³»ç»ç,æ·±å
¥æµ
åºç讲解.ä¸å欢åé£ç§"å¦ä¹ ç¬è®°"å¼çæç« . åæ¶æ¬ç³»åå°å¾å¿«å
¨é¨åå®(æå·¥ä½ååå°±æ¯æå¨å), éåå¦ææ¶é´å
许æä¼ç»§ç»æ´æ°MVCç³»åæç« .åä¸æ¬¡å¯¹çå¾
MVCæç« çæå们说声æ±æ!
å¦å¤æ¬ç³»åæç« ç大é¨åç¥è¯ç¹æ¥æºäºå¾çµåºç社ç"jQueryå®æ"ä¸ä¹¦. æ¨è大家è´ä¹°æ¤ä¹¦, æ¯jQuery书ç±ä¸çç»å
¸ä¹ä½.
ä¸é¢è®©æ们å¼å§jQueryä¹æ
.
ä¸.ä»ä¹æ¯jQuery
jQueryæ¯ä¸å¥Javascriptèæ¬åº. å¨æçå客ä¸å¯ä»¥æ¾å°"Javascriptè½»é级èæ¬åº"ç³»åæç« . Javascriptèæ¬åºç±»ä¼¼äº.NETçç±»åº, æ们å°ä¸äºå·¥å
·æ¹æ³æ对象æ¹æ³å°è£
å¨ç±»åºä¸, æ¹ä¾¿ç¨æ·ä½¿ç¨.
注æjQueryæ¯èæ¬åº, èä¸æ¯èæ¬æ¡æ¶. "åº"ä¸çäº"æ¡æ¶", æ¯å¦"Systemç¨åºé"æ¯ç±»åº,è"ASP.NET MVC"æ¯æ¡æ¶. jQuery并ä¸è½å¸®å©æ们解å³èæ¬çå¼ç¨ç®¡çååè½ç®¡ç,è¿äºé½æ¯èæ¬æ¡æ¶è¦åçäº.
èæ¬åºè½å¤å¸®å©æ们å®æç¼ç é»è¾,å®ç°ä¸å¡åè½. 使ç¨jQueryå°æ大çæé«ç¼åjavascript代ç çæç, 让ååºæ¥ç代ç æ´å ä¼é
, æ´å å¥å£®. åæ¶ç½ç»ä¸ä¸°å¯çjQueryæ件ä¹è®©æ们çå·¥ä½åæäº"æäºjQuery,天天åè¶æ°´"--å 为æ们已ç»ç«å¨å·¨äººçè©èä¸äº.
å建ä¸ä¸ªASP.NET MVC项ç®æ¶, ä¼åç°å·²ç»èªå¨å¼å
¥äºjQueryç±»åº. jQueryå ä¹æ¯å¾®è½¯ç御ç¨èæ¬åºäº!å®ç¾çéæ度åæºè½æç¥çæ¯æ,让.NETåjQuery天衣æ ç¼ç»åå¨ä¸èµ·!æ以ç¨.NETå°±è¦éç¨jQueryèéDojo,ExtJSç.
jQueryæå¦ä¸ç¹ç¹:
1.æä¾äºå¼ºå¤§çåè½å½æ°
使ç¨è¿äºåè½å½æ°, è½å¤å¸®å©æ们快éå®æåç§åè½, èä¸ä¼è®©æ们ç代ç å¼å¸¸ç®æ´.
2.解å³æµè§å¨å
¼å®¹æ§é®é¢
javascriptèæ¬å¨ä¸åæµè§å¨çå
¼å®¹æ§ä¸ç´æ¯Webå¼å人åçå©æ¢¦, 常常ä¸ä¸ªé¡µé¢å¨IE7,Firefoxä¸è¿è¡æ£å¸¸, å¨IE6ä¸å°±åºç°è«åå
¶å¦çé®é¢. é对ä¸åçæµè§å¨ç¼åä¸åçèæ¬æ¯ä¸ä»¶çè¦çäºæ
. æäºjQueryæ们å°ä»è¿ä¸ªå©æ¢¦ä¸éæ¥, æ¯å¦å¨jQueryä¸çEventäºä»¶å¯¹è±¡å·²ç»è¢«æ ¼å¼åææææµè§å¨éç¨ç, ä»åè¦æ ¹æ®eventè·åäºä»¶è§¦åè
, å¨ieä¸æ¯event.srcElements èffçæ åæµè§å¨ä¸ä¸æ¯event.target. jQueryåéè¿ç»ä¸event对象,让æ们å¯ä»¥å¨æææµè§å¨ä¸ä½¿ç¨event.targetè·åäºä»¶å¯¹è±¡.
3.å®ç°ä¸°å¯çUI
jQueryå¯ä»¥å®ç°æ¯å¦æ¸åå¼¹åº, å¾å±ç§»å¨çå¨ç»ææ, 让æ们è·å¾æ´å¥½çç¨æ·ä½éª. å以æ¸åææ为ä¾, ä»åæèªå·±åäºä¸ä¸ªå¯ä»¥å
¼å®¹ieåffçæ¸åå¨ç», 使ç¨å¤§éjavascript代ç å®ç°, è´¹å¿è´¹åä¸è¯´, åå®å没æ太å¤å¸®å©è¿ä¸æ®µæ¶é´å°±å¿è®°äº. åå¼å类似çåè½è¿è¦å次费å¿è´¹å. å¦ä»ä½¿ç¨jQueryå°±å¯ä»¥å¸®å©æ们快éå®ææ¤ç±»åºç¨.
4.çº æ£é误çèæ¬ç¥è¯
è¿ä¸æ¡æ¯ææåºç, åå å°±æ¯å¤§é¨åå¼å人å对äºjavascriptåå¨é误ç认è¯. æ¯å¦å¨é¡µé¢ä¸ç¼åå è½½æ¶å³æ§è¡çæä½DOMçè¯å¥, å¨HTMLå
ç´ æè
document对象ä¸ç´æ¥æ·»å "onclick"å±æ§, ä¸ç¥éonclickå
¶å®æ¯ä¸ä¸ªå¿åå½æ°çç. æ¥æè¿äºé误èæ¬ç¥è¯çææ¯äººåä¹è½å®æææçå¼åå·¥ä½, ä½æ¯è¿æ ·çç¨åºæ¯ä¸å¥å£®ç. æ¯å¦"å¨é¡µé¢ä¸ç¼åå è½½æ¶å³æ§è¡çæä½DOMçè¯å¥", å½é¡µé¢ä»£ç å¾å°ç¨æ·å è½½å¾å¿«æ¶æ²¡æé®é¢, å½é¡µé¢å è½½ç¨æ
¢æ¶å°±ä¼åºç°æµè§å¨"ç»æ¢æä½"çé误.jQueryæä¾äºå¾å¤ç®ä¾¿çæ¹æ³å¸®å©æ们解å³è¿äºé®é¢, ä¸æ¦ä½¿ç¨jQueryä½ å°±å°çº æ£è¿äºé误çç¥è¯--å 为æ们é½æ¯ç¨æ åçæ£ç¡®çjQueryèæ¬ç¼åæ¹æ³!
5.太å¤äº! çå¾
æ们ä¸ä¸å»åç°.
温馨提示:答案为网友推荐,仅供参考